A hydrogen atom is in its second excited state (n = 3). Using the Bohr theory of the atom, compute the following.
1) The total energy
2) The potential energy
3) The kinetic energy
4) The radius of the orbit
5) The angular momentum of the electron
6) The linear momentum of the electron
